Step-by-Step Walkthrough: Your First Visit

1. Simple Preparation Before We Arrive

Getting ready for your first appointment is easy and stress-free:

  • Wear Comfortable Clothing: Choose loose-fitting, flexible clothes (like sweatpants, shorts, or a t-shirt) and supportive, non-skid footwear or sneakers.
  • Clear a Small Working Area: You don’t need a home gym! A well-lit, open space in a living room or bedroom with a sturdy chair is usually all that is needed.
  • Gather Essential Documents: Have your ID, insurance cards, physician prescription (if applicable), and a list of your current medications ready for review.

2. Initial Health Assessment & Consultation

When your therapist arrives, they will spend time getting to know you, your medical history, and your personal goals.

  • Reviewing your medical background, surgeries, and current health conditions.
  • Discussing what daily tasks are currently challenging (e.g., getting out of bed, climbing stairs, buttoning shirts, or swallowing).
  • Checking vital signs such as blood pressure and heart rate.

3. Physical Evaluation & Safety Screen

Next, your therapist will conduct a gentle, hands-on physical assessment tailored to your needs. Depending on whether you are receiving physical, occupational, or speech therapy, this may include evaluating:

  • Range of Motion & Strength: Checking joint flexibility and muscle power.
  • Balance & Gait: Observing how safely you stand, walk, and transfer between sitting and standing.
  • Home Safety Assessment: Identifying potential fall hazards like loose throw rugs, poor lighting, or tricky steps, and suggesting simple modifications.

4. Establishing Your Customized Treatment Plan

Before completing the visit, your therapist will collaborate with you to define clear, meaningful goals. Whether your aim is to walk independently around your neighborhood, safely prepare meals, or recover after a joint replacement, we tailor every exercise to help you achieve independence.

You will also receive a simple, personalized Home Exercise Program (HEP) to practice safely between therapist visits.


Frequently Asked Questions

How long does the first visit take?

The initial evaluation typically lasts between 45 and 60 minutes, giving us ample time to conduct a thorough assessment without making you feel rushed.

Do I need specialized exercise equipment at home?

Not at all! Our therapists bring any necessary light equipment (such as resistance bands or measuring tools) directly to your home. We excel at using everyday household items and your actual living space to build effective exercises.
